Dual Platform Podcast Tools
  • Audacity - Audacity is free, open source software for recording and editing sounds. It is available for      Mac OS X, Microsoft Windows, GNU/Linux, and other operating systems
  • Jing Project - The concept of Jing is the always-ready program that instantly captures and shares      images and video…from your computer to anywhere.
